Unpacking Noelle Silva's Magical Might
Noelle Silva, a member of the Black Bull squad and a royal noble of the Clover Kingdom, embodies the sheer potential of magic in her world. Initially struggling with control over her vast mana reserves, Noelle undergoes incredible growth, transforming from a hesitant novice into a formidable magic knight. Her power isn't just about raw magical output; it's her adaptability, her rapid development, and her increasingly refined control over water magic that truly set her apart.
Throughout her journey, Noelle has consistently broken through her limits. From her initial struggles to master a simple spell, she has evolved to cast devastating attacks like the Sea Dragon's Roar and deploy powerful defensive barriers. Her magical prowess is a testament to her perseverance, turning her greatest weakness (poor control) into a source of immense power. The Evolution of Noelle's Combat Prowess
Noelle's combat capabilities extend far beyond basic water manipulation. Her ability to manifest complex magical constructs, enhance her physical attributes through Reinforcement Magic, and even don the powerful Valkyrie Dress—a water-based armor that dramatically boosts her speed, maneuverability, and destructive power—makes her a force to be reckoned with. Later in the series, her connection to the Water Spirit Undine, leading to the transformative Spirit Dive and Saint Valkyrie Dress, pushes her power to cosmic levels, allowing her to purify devils and confront continent-level threats. This rapid ascension in power, often learned mid-crisis, speaks volumes about her inherent talent and determination.
Her diverse array of spells, including offensive attacks, defensive barriers, and even methods for swift travel, makes her a versatile and unpredictable opponent. Erwin Smith: The Unyielding Commander
In stark contrast to Noelle's magical might, Erwin Smith's strength lies entirely in the realm of intellect, leadership, and strategic brilliance. As the 13th Commander of the Survey Corps, Erwin operated in a world devoid of magic, where humanity's survival hinged on cunning, sacrifice, and an iron will. His "power" was his mind – a calculating, cold, and utterly committed engine of strategy that repeatedly defied impossible odds. He orchestrated complex maneuvers against overwhelming Titan forces, often at great personal cost, to push humanity closer to uncovering the truth of their world.
Erwin's most potent weapon was his ability to inspire unwavering loyalty and conviction in his soldiers, even in the face of certain death. He understood the psychological warfare inherent in fighting Titans and used it to his advantage, turning despair into determination. His strategic acumen, leadership qualities, and willingness to sacrifice everything for humanity's future are what define his strength. The Hypothetical Confrontation: Who Would Win?
When we consider a direct confrontation, the immediate inclination is to lean heavily towards Noelle Silva. Her capabilities, especially in her later forms like the Saint Valkyrie Dress, place her at multi-continent level potency with relativistic+ speed. She can fly, create forcefields, launch homing attacks, and withstand incredible punishment. Against such a magically empowered individual, any conventional military force, even one as disciplined and strategic as Erwin's Survey Corps, would face an insurmountable challenge.
Erwin Smith's genius thrives on information, terrain, and the predictable (or at least, learnable) patterns of his enemies. He maneuvers troops, lays traps, and exploits weaknesses. However, magic on the scale Noelle wields introduces an unpredictable, overwhelming variable that a non-magical world is simply not equipped to handle. A single Sea Dragon's Roar could decimate entire platoons, and her defensive magic would render her impervious to most conventional weaponry.
While Erwin might devise an incredibly clever strategy, it's hard to imagine it overcoming Noelle's sheer destructive power and protective magic in a direct fight. However, if the victory condition were something other than direct combat—perhaps a battle of wits, influence, or achieving a specific objective within their own respective domains—the outcome could be far more nuanced.
